在日常办公和数据处理工作中,Excel表格转置几乎是每一位数据分析师、财务人员乃至业务经理都会遇到的操作。所谓“转置”,即将表格的行与列进行互换——原本横向排列的数据变为纵向,或纵向数据变为横向。这种操作看似简单,却在实际应用中有着极其广泛的价值。例如,在数据透视表设计、批量数据整理、模板规范化、部门报表合并等场景,都离不开表格转置的身影。
一、全面理解Excel表格转置:原理与应用场景
1、Excel转置的基本原理
表格转置其实就是一种数据结构变换。假设你有如下Excel表格:
| 姓名 | 年龄 | 部门 |
|---|---|---|
| 张三 | 28 | 财务 |
| 李四 | 32 | 市场 |
| 王五 | 25 | 技术 |
转置后变为:
| A | B | C | |
|---|---|---|---|
| 姓名 | 张三 | 李四 | 王五 |
| 年龄 | 28 | 32 | 25 |
| 部门 | 财务 | 市场 | 技术 |
这样,原本的列标题变为行标题,数据结构一目了然。这种转置不仅让数据更适合某些分析方法,还能快速满足报表的格式要求。
2、Excel表格转置的典型应用场景
- 数据清洗与整理:当源数据格式不一致时,转置可以帮助标准化结构。
- 报表格式规范:公司要求的报表格式可能与原始数据行列方向相反,通过转置可快速实现。
- 数据对比分析:将多组数据转置后排列,有利于交叉对比。
- 模板复用:标准化模板时,转置有助于快速适配不同需求。
- 批量数据处理:尤其是处理上千行数据时,转置提升效率显著。
举例说明:某公司需要将员工信息按部门汇总,但原始数据是按员工排列的,通过转置后,部门成了主轴,便于筛选和统计。
3、Excel转置的常见误区与困惑
很多用户在遇到“如何快速实现转置Excel表格数据?”这个问题时,常陷入如下误区:
- 误以为只能手动复制粘贴,效率低下,容易出错。
- 忽略转置后的公式引用问题,导致数据失效。
- 不清楚转置功能的位置或使用技巧,浪费大量时间。
- 未考虑数据格式和合并单元格问题,转置后表格混乱。
因此,掌握系统的转置技巧和详细步骤教程,不仅能提升工作效率,还能确保数据准确性和规范性。下面将逐步讲解Excel表格转置的高效方法,帮助你真正解决实际问题。🚀
二、Excel表格快速转置——详细操作教程
为了让“如何快速实现转置Excel表格数据?”的问题得到最实用的解答,以下将分步介绍Excel表格转置的三大主流方法,并结合案例、数据、表格辅助说明,助你一学就会。
1、方法一:利用“粘贴选项”快速转置
这是最简单也是最常用的Excel转置方法。适用于绝大多数日常表格,无需复杂公式。
操作步骤如下:
- 选中需要转置的表格数据区域(如A1:C4)。
- 按下
Ctrl+C复制。 - 在目标位置(如E1)点击鼠标右键,选择“选择性粘贴”。
- 在弹出的粘贴选项中,点击“转置”(Transpose)。
- 数据自动以行列互换的方式粘贴到新位置。
优点:
- 操作极快,几乎零学习门槛。
- 适合一次性数据转置。
- 保持原始数据格式。
注意事项:
- 公式不会随转置自动更新,转置后为数值。
- 合并单元格可能导致转置失败。
- 仅适合静态数据。
案例演示:
假如你有如下表格:
| 产品 | 销量 | 库存 |
|---|---|---|
| A | 200 | 50 |
| B | 300 | 30 |
按照上述步骤粘贴转置后,得到:
| A | B | |
|---|---|---|
| 产品 | 销量 | 库存 |
数据转置只需5秒,极大提升效率!
2、方法二:使用TRANSPOSE函数实现动态转置
如果你的数据需要保持实时更新,或者表格内容经常变化,推荐使用Excel的TRANSPOSE函数。
操作步骤如下:
- 在目标区域选中与原表格相行列数量互换的单元格(如原表2行3列,则目标选中3行2列)。
- 在公式栏输入
=TRANSPOSE(原数据区域),如=TRANSPOSE(A1:C2)。 - 按下
Ctrl+Shift+Enter组合键(Excel的数组公式),公式区域自动填充转置后的数据。
优点:
- 数据实时同步更新,原始表格变动后,转置数据自动变化。
- 保持数据一致性,减少手动错误。
- 可在大数据量场景下批量处理。
缺点:
- 需要掌握数组公式输入方法。
- 结果为公式,部分操作受限。
案例演示:
原数据:
| 月份 | 销量 | 单价 |
|---|---|---|
| 1月 | 500 | 10 |
| 2月 | 600 | 12 |
目标区域选中3行2列,输入=TRANSPOSE(A1:C2),按下Ctrl+Shift+Enter,即可动态转置。
数据对比:
| 1月 | 2月 | |
|---|---|---|
| 销量 | 500 | 600 |
| 单价 | 10 | 12 |
只需一次公式输入,后续数据自动同步,无需重复操作!
3、方法三:借助Excel高级功能实现复杂转置
对于结构复杂、含有合并单元格或公式的表格,可采用如下高级技巧:
- VBA宏批量转置:编写简单宏代码,实现大范围、批量、高度定制的转置。
- Power Query(数据获取与转换):适合大数据量、需多步清洗的数据转置。可视化流程,转置效果可追溯、自动化。
- 专用插件及第三方工具:如Kutools等可一键转置复杂表格,适合高频、专业场景。
VBA宏示例:
```vba
Sub TransposeTable()
Dim SourceRange As Range
Dim TargetRange As Range
Set SourceRange = Range("A1:C3")
Set TargetRange = Range("E1:G3")
TargetRange.Value = Application.WorksheetFunction.Transpose(SourceRange.Value)
End Sub
```
优点:
- 支持批量、大规模转置。
- 可处理合并单元格、公式自动转化等复杂情况。
缺点:
- 需要一定编程基础。
- 风险较高,需备份数据。
Power Query操作流程:
- 选中原表格,点击“数据”->“从表/区域”。
- 进入Power Query编辑器,选择“转置”功能。
- 应用并关闭,转置结果自动返回Excel表格。
适合需要多步清洗的数据分析师,极大提升数据处理自动化程度。
4、三大方法对比分析
| 方法 | 操作难度 | 动态更新 | 适合场景 | 优缺点 |
|---|---|---|---|---|
| 粘贴选项转置 | ⭐ | ❌ | 小型静态数据 | 快速简单 |
| TRANSPOSE函数 | ⭐⭐ | ✅ | 动态数据维护 | 实时同步 |
| VBA/Power Query | ⭐⭐⭐ | ✅ | 批量复杂数据 | 专业高效 |
结论:根据你的实际需求,选择最适合的方法,既能快速解决“如何实现转置Excel表格数据?”的问题,又能保证数据准确无误。
三、实战案例解析与常见问题解答
为了帮助用户真正掌握“如何快速实现转置Excel表格数据?详细步骤教程分享”,本部分将通过真实案例解析、数据化表达以及FAQ答疑,彻底扫清你的疑惑,让你成为Excel转置高手!
1、实用案例:部门绩效数据转置
场景描述:
某企业人事部门每月需整理各部门绩效数据,原始数据为:
| 部门 | 1月绩效 | 2月绩效 | 3月绩效 |
|---|---|---|---|
| 销售 | 85 | 90 | 88 |
| 技术 | 92 | 95 | 93 |
| 市场 | 78 | 80 | 79 |
公司要求按月份为主轴展示数据,用于季度分析。转置后:
| 销售 | 技术 | 市场 | |
|---|---|---|---|
| 1月绩效 | 85 | 92 | 78 |
| 2月绩效 | 90 | 95 | 80 |
| 3月绩效 | 88 | 93 | 79 |
操作方法推荐:
- 小型数据:采用“粘贴转置”。
- 需要动态更新:用
TRANSPOSE函数,公式为=TRANSPOSE(A2:D4)。
效果分析:
- 便于按月统计各部门绩效,优化管理流程。
- 数据格式一键标准化,节省80%人工整理时间。
2、常见问题FAQ
Q1:转置后格式混乱,如何解决?
- 原因:原表格存在合并单元格或复杂格式。
- 解决方法:先取消合并单元格、统一格式后再转置。必要时用Power Query或VBA宏实现。
Q2:公式转置后失效怎么办?
- 原因:粘贴转置只复制数值,丢失公式。
- 解决方法:采用
TRANSPOSE函数转置,公式自动更新。
Q3:大数据量转置很慢,有高效方法吗?
- 建议:采用Power Query或VBA宏,批量自动化处理。
Q4:经常需要转置,能否一键实现?
- 解决方案:利用Excel插件,如Kutools,或自定义VBA宏,打造一键转置按钮。
3、提升数据协同效率的新选择——简道云推荐
在实际业务场景中,Excel表格转置虽然高效,但面对流程审批、在线填报、业务数据分析等复杂需求时,Excel仍有局限。此时,推荐你尝试行业领先的零代码数字化平台——简道云。作为IDC认证国内市场占有率第一的平台,简道云拥有2000w+用户,200w+团队使用,能轻松替代Excel,完成在线数据填报、流程审批、分析与统计等多种场景的高效协作。更有丰富系统模板,开箱即用,极大提升企业数字化转型效率。
👉 立即体验: 简道云设备管理系统模板在线试用:www.jiandaoyun.com
简道云是Excel转置之外,更高效、智能的数据管理新选择!
4、转置技巧进阶——数据分析师的效率秘籍
- 批量转置+自动化清洗:结合Power Query,数据管理流程化。
- 自定义转置模板:Excel自带模板结合转置函数,打造个性化报表。
- 与简道云等平台联动:实现表格数据实时同步,协同办公更高效。
转置不仅仅是行列互换,更是数据管理能力的体现!💡
四、总结与推荐
本文系统讲解了“如何快速实现转置Excel表格数据?详细步骤教程分享”,从原理、应用场景到主流转置方法,再到实战案例解析和常见问题答疑,帮助你全面掌握Excel表格转置技巧。无论你是数据分析师、财务人员,还是企业管理者,都能通过本文找到最适合自己的转置方法,有效提升数据处理效率,优化业务流程。
核心要点回顾:
- Excel表格转置原理:行列互换,结构变换,应用广泛。
- 三大主流转置方法:粘贴选项、TRANSPOSE函数、高级工具(VBA/Power Query)。
- 实战案例与FAQ:针对实际需求,提供详细操作流程与问题解答。
- 简道云推荐:面对更复杂的数据管理和协同需求,简道云是智能替代Excel的首选平台。
如果你希望在企业数字化转型、在线填报、流程审批、统计分析等场景实现更高效的数据管理,简道云将是你不可错过的选择。赶快体验吧: 简道云设备管理系统模板在线试用:www.jiandaoyun.com 🚀
掌握Excel转置技巧,让你的数据管理效率提升一大步!
本文相关FAQs
1. Excel表格转置后公式引用会不会出错,怎么避免?
很多人在用Excel转置功能的时候,最怕的就是原本用得好好的公式,转置后引用错乱或者直接报错。尤其是涉及大量数据和复杂公式时,怎么才能让公式正常工作?有没有什么小技巧或者设置可以帮忙规避这个问题?
大家好,这个问题确实很常见,特别是做数据分析的朋友最容易碰到。说下我的经验吧:
- Excel自带的“转置”功能,只能处理纯数据,公式转过去一般都会直接变成结果值,引用关系全丢了。所以如果你的表格里有很多公式,转置后想保留公式,建议用“粘贴特殊”里的“转置”功能,但要注意公式会跟着变动引用。
- 如果公式里是绝对引用(比如 $A$1),转置后也会保持不变,但相对引用(比如 A1)就会发生变化。所以,先把需要保留的公式全部改成绝对引用,是防止出错的关键一步。
- 还有一个方法,用TRANSPOSE函数(数组公式)。比如选中目标区域,输入 =TRANSPOSE(原区域),然后按Ctrl+Shift+Enter,这样公式和引用都能动态变动,原表格变了,转置表也会跟着变。
- 如果你觉得手动改公式太麻烦,推荐试试自动化工具,比如简道云。它能帮你把数据表一键转置,不用担心公式错乱,还能做后续数据分析。 简道云在线试用:www.jiandaoyun.com
- 最后补充一句,复杂场景下,转置前后一定要多做几次校验,避免数据错乱,尤其是涉及汇总、统计的公式。
如果大家有遇到更复杂的公式转置问题,欢迎留言讨论,说不定能找到更巧的办法!
2. Excel批量转置多个工作表,最快的操作方法有哪些?
很多时候不仅仅是转置一个表,而是需要批量对很多工作表做转置。手动一个个操作实在太费时间了,有没有什么快捷方式或者批量工具能搞定?是不是得用VBA或者第三方插件?
这个问题我之前真的被困扰过,尤其是做财务合并报表的时候,几十个sheet要批量转置,手动做简直要疯。分享几个实用方法:
- Excel自带功能只能一个个转置,批量处理确实不太现实。所以常用的方案是写VBA宏代码。简单的宏代码可以循环遍历所有工作表,对每个表的数据区域进行转置,速度很快。
- VBA代码其实不难,用“Range().Copy”和“Range().PasteSpecial xlPasteValues, xlPasteSpecialOperationNone, False, True”这几个函数就能实现。网上有很多模板代码,稍微改下就能用。
- 如果你不想写代码,可以考虑第三方插件,比如Kutools for Excel,里面有批量转置功能,一键搞定。
- 云端工具也可以试试,现在有些在线表格平台(如简道云)支持批量数据处理和转置,省去了本地的繁琐操作。
- 不管哪种方法,批量转置前最好先备份一下原文件,避免操作失误。
我个人偏向VBA和云工具结合。大家如果有更高效的批量技巧,欢迎补充!
3. Excel转置大数据表会不会卡死,怎么提高效率?
如果表格数据量很大,比如上万行上百列,直接用转置功能会不会让Excel卡死或者崩溃?有没有什么办法能提升转置效率,减少卡顿?
这个问题太有共鸣了!大表格一转置,Excel老版本直接卡死,甚至直接崩溃过。我的经验分享如下:
- Excel处理大数据量时,转置的过程会非常耗内存,尤其是老电脑或者低配办公环境。建议分块处理,比如先把大表拆分成若干小表,分段转置,最后再合并。
- 可以用Power Query(数据工具栏里有),先把原表加载到Power Query编辑器,里面有“转置”操作,处理大数据效率远高于直接在Excel里做。
- 如果电脑配置允许,建议关闭所有其他程序,腾出内存,转置过程会顺畅不少。
- 对于极大的表格,比如几百万数据量,Excel本身就不太适合了,可以考虑数据库或者专用数据处理平台,比如简道云,速度比Excel快很多,还能做后续分析。 简道云在线试用:www.jiandaoyun.com
- 另外,转置前先清理掉不必要的格式、公式,能减少计算量,加快转置速度。
大家有更极限场景的转置需求吗?可以讨论下是不是有更专业的工具能搞定。
4. 转置后表格格式全乱了,怎样快速恢复原有样式?
很多朋友用Excel转置后,发现表格的颜色、边框、字体全没了,变成了素表。有没有什么方法能让格式也跟着一起转过去?要不要用什么特殊技巧?
这个问题真的很实用!我也经常遇到,尤其是PPT展示用的表格,转置后格式全丢,影响美观。我的经验如下:
- Excel的“粘贴特殊-转置”功能默认只处理内容,不会保留格式。如果要格式也跟着走,建议先复制原表格的格式,然后转置内容,再用“格式刷”把原格式刷过去。
- 还可以用Excel的“条件格式”功能,把格式规则写成公式,这样转置后再重新应用一次,基本能恢复原样。
- 如果是复杂样式,比如合并单元格、特殊颜色等,手动调整是最保险的办法,虽然费时但效果最准确。
- 一些第三方Excel插件,比如Kutools,能批量复制格式,但也有兼容性问题。
- 云端工具如简道云支持自定义表格样式和数据转置,转置后格式不会丢失,适合对展示效果要求高的场景。
如果你的表格格式非常复杂,建议先把样式标准化,转置后再做细节调整。有没有哪位朋友有一键恢复格式的神奇技巧?欢迎分享!
5. 能不能把转置操作自动化,做到一键转置并同步更新?
很多人希望能把转置操作自动化,比如原表有新增数据,转置表也能自动跟着变,不用每次手动操作。这种需求能不能实现?需要用什么函数或者软件?
这个需求越来越常见了,毕竟数据经常变动,手动转置效率太低。我的经验如下:
- Excel里可以用TRANSPOSE函数实现动态转置。比如在目标区域输入 =TRANSPOSE(原数据区域),按Ctrl+Shift+Enter做成数组公式,这样原表变动,转置表会自动更新。
- 新版Excel支持动态数组公式,直接输入 =TRANSPOSE(原区域) 就能自动扩展,非常方便。
- 如果需要更复杂的同步,比如数据过滤、格式同步,可以用Power Query实现,设置好流程后只需刷新数据即可。
- 对于极其复杂的需求,推荐用在线协作平台,比如简道云。它支持数据表互联,自动同步更新,甚至能设置自动化流程,省心省力。 简道云在线试用:www.jiandaoyun.com
- Excel VBA也能实现自动化转置和同步,但对新手来说学习成本略高。
大家有没有遇到需要多表联动转置的场景?可以一起探讨下最佳自动化方案!

